为什么要使用依赖注入

前端应用在不断壮大的过程中,内部模块间的依赖可能也会随之越来越复杂,模块间的低复用性导致应用难以维护,不过我们可以借助计算机领域的一些优秀的编程理念来一定程度上解决这些问题

接下来我们要介绍的依赖注入就是其中之一,也是 Angular 当中比较重要的一部分,但是在展开之前我们先来看看 IOC 的概念

Angular-CLI 与其整体架构

因为年后公司项目转向 Angular 架构了,所以只有暂时性的放下 VueReact 相关内容,转向 Angular 方向了,俗话说得好,技多不压身,就当学习一门新的框架了,那么废话不多说,让我们从头开始,慢慢来啃 Angular 这块硬骨头吧

:host 和 ::ng-deep

这里会涉及到 AngularViewEncapsulation,即控制视图的封装模式,主要分为三种,原生(Native)、仿真(Emulated)和无(None)三种

Angular 中的装饰器

Angular 中的装饰器可以简单的总结为以下几句

Angular 中的管道

Angular 中的管道主要是用来对字符串、货币金额、日期和其他显示数据进行转换和格式化,管道通常是一些简单的函数,可以在模板表达式中用来接受输入值并返回一个转换后的值,我们先来看看一些简单的使用场景

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×